Shasta
sh(as)-ta
US Popularity:16037
Origin:Native American
Other Origin(s):Sanskrit
Meaning:Teacher; Praised; Happy; Native American tribe
Shasta is a gender-neutral title ideal for the wise little sage coming to enlighten the world. It can come from the Sanskrit words śāstṛ, meaning “teacher,” or śasta meaning “praised” or “happy.” Shasta also is the name of a Native American tribe in Northern California and stems from Mount Shasta. As a beautiful floral name, the Shasta daisy is a variety that grows in clusters and is said to originate near Mount Shasta. Its bright, white petals resemble the serene peak of the mountain. A graceful appellation with rich origins, the name Shasta can help baby stay connected to their roots.
